Hello,
Do i need to buy a special KWA nozzle for me to put the gas into my KWA Glock 18c or can i just the nozzle the gas can comes with, i'm looking to use 134a gas or Abbey Predator Ultra Gas NOT green i think i maybe be too much lol.
Any advice or suggestions would be very grateful

Re: KWA Gas fill up
i suggest using green gas as that is kind of what they are designed to be used with. using a weaker gas means that the GBB may not be able to cycle properly.
most airsoft gas cans can be used without the need for any adapters or extension nozzles.

Re: KWA Gas fill up
i use red gas in my KWA P226 and green in my glock, it will be fine. most other people/retailers recommend the use of green anyway.
as for the the gun working fine on full auto is the fact that more gas is being release to operate it, single shot as you have said needs manual racking.
